Bharat Gas Resources Limited
Bharat Gas Resources Limited (BGRL) is a prominent subsidiary of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ited (BPCL), which is one of India's major oil and gas companies. BPCL is renowned as the second-largest oil marketing company in India and operates as a public sector undertaking. BGRL was specifically established to address and manage the natural gas business-related activities of BPCL.

Operations and Responsibilities
BGRL is involved in a range of activities within the natural gas sector, including:
-
Infrastructure Development: This includes the development of natural gas pipelines and facilities necessary for the efficient distribution and marketing of natural gas across India.
-
Distribution and Marketing: BGRL takes charge of distributing and marketing natural gas to various sectors, including industrial, commercial, and domestic users.
-
Exploration and Production: Similar to its parent company BPCL, BGRL may engage in exploration activities to identify new sources of natural gas, thus ensuring a steady supply for its operations and customers.

Parent Company: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ited
BPCL, the parent company of Bharat Gas Resources Limited, has a rich history and significant presence in India's energy sector. Formed from the merger of various entities, BPCL was initially known as Bharat Refineries Limited. It was renamed Bharat Petroleum Corporation Limited in 1977 and has since grown to become a leading player in the Indian oil and gas industry. BPCL operates numerous refineries and has a comprehensive network of fuel stations across the country.
